Sensory Relay

The process by which sensory information is transmitted from sensory receptors to the brain, often involving intermediate neurons and pathways.

Spinal Cord

The long, thin, tubular bundle of nervous tissue and support cells that extends from the brain down the length of the spine, part of the central nervous system.

Cerebrum

The largest part of the brain, responsible for cognitive functions such as thought, memory, problem-solving, and decision making, as well as processing sensory and motor information.

Muscle Tone

The continuous, partial contraction of individual muscles and muscle groups.
